during the mass tonight, someone caught my attention. it was a man, 30 to 35 yrs old, a perfect definition of “tall,dark, and….” hehehe “TALL, DARK, and NEVER MIND”… but I’m sure he’s an officer,an army officer,because I’m sure that the ring on his finger is a class/ graduation ring of PMA. he and his family sat just in front of us. He was carrying his son on his left arm, and a shoulder bag on the other arm. after 5 mins, he drew 2 feeding bottles and a milk dispenser from the shoulder bag, and mixed the milk on the water on the feeding bottles and gave them to his son and his daughter. He looks rough, I mean, he looks like as if he’s a rude person, a fierce person, but his sweetness to his family is completely opposite to how he looks. He carried his son all along, even during the communion. And before going back to his chair, he stood on the aisle beside the pew, and waited until his wife and his daughter knelt on the pew before going to his place… I smiled, he was a gentleman. I just hope he’s always like that and always caring to his family. Then after the mass, he kissed his son,then his daughter, and finally his wife. I smiled again when he asked his wife, “isa pa mama”.. then he kissed her again…
